Trading on the Belarusian Currency and Stock Exchange ended with declines in the dollar, euro and yuan exchange rates. The Russian ruble strengthened.
The dollar fell by 0.24%, or 0.73 kopecks, to 2.9756 Belarusian rubles.
The euro fell by 0.4%, or 1.39 kopecks, to 3.4734 Belarusian rubles.
The Russian ruble rose by 0.59%, or 2.12 kopecks. One hundred Russian rubles traded at 3.5996 Belarusian rubles.
The yuan lost 0.22%, or 0.96 kopecks. Ten yuan were valued at 4.44 Belarusian rubles.
